A phase hypnotherapist will ask for volunteers, and simply by volunteering they’re currently agreeing to do what the therapist asks them to do.
Hypnotherapy (the name for hypnosis when utilized for healing factors) is rather various from stage hypnosis. Before a healing hypnosis session begins the hypnotherapist and the client will discuss the objectives of the client and settle on the areas the session will focus on.
It is believed that hypnosis works initially by opening the subconscious mind to recommendation. From here the hypnotherapist can implant suggestions to assist the client to achieve their goal, whether it be to slim down, quit smoking cigarettes or something else totally.
